What companies run services between Lebanon, NJ, USA and Hoboken, NJ, USA?
NJ Transit operates a train from Lebanon to Secaucus Upper Level once daily. Tickets cost $2–20 and the journey takes 1h 27m. Alternatively, Trans-bridge Lines operates a bus from Clinton Park and Ride to Port Authority Bus Terminal hourly. Tickets cost $55–70 and the journey takes 1h 25m.
